		<description>I skated with Pat Brennan a few times back in the day. He was at my house skating my mini-ramp with me the day I broke my arm. I went inside so my dad could take me to the hospital and Pat and the rest of the crew went out front to say good-bye to me as I left.

The thing is, I didn&#039;t leave. My dad had just started finishing the wood floor in our house and refused to take me to the hospital until he was finished so that there wouldn&#039;t be a line on the floor where he had stopped putting on finish and then started again.

Before you think my dad is a cruel man, you should know I had broken my arms twice previously and this was by no means the worst break (I had one that was compound, meaning it popped through the skin). He knew it wouldn&#039;t hurt me to wait for 45 minutes.

Anyway, I saw Pat a while later and he told me that he and the other guys had waited out front and when I didn&#039;t come out they figured my family was part of some weird religious cult that didn&#039;t believe in going to the hospital.

I&#039;m not sure it helped anything when I told him what had really happened.
